Please help identify this old Dawes?

Hello there

I have bought this rather scruffy Dawes on impulse, and know it's probably worthless but I was charmed by the colour. Does anybody have an idea what model or date it is? I'm guessing 80s/90s by the newer headbadge. It has Simplex gears, Sachs Huret derailleurs, an SR stem, 700c wheels, and a Sturmey Archer seat post...who knows what is original though! I quite like the original Dawes crankarms. The wheel rim on the front is intriguing since it has a raised pattern, supposedly to show wear, of which there is little.

Early to mid 80's would be my best guess. Hard to say which model, built for the UK market with that head lamp bracket on there. Is that front rim alloy or steel? Sometimes a pattern like that was put on there to improve braking in the wet, first time I have seen that specific pattern though. The English built Dawes are decent bikes, and usually are undervalued.
